Output 330cd6bf697cf89c5ea14ff0c805186b6c32bde63129d97e60dc7ea6a50e08ed:15

value
19138563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 077b946578a799e175870467c049d95a51530ee9 OP_EQUAL
address
M8aj1Eq3DzgHwsRFwx493AecRJFZgCkZ9R
transaction
330cd6bf697cf89c5ea14ff0c805186b6c32bde63129d97e60dc7ea6a50e08ed
spent
true